dt-bindings: reset: fix double id on rk3562-cru reset ids
Id 173 was accidentially used two times for SRST_P_DDR_HWLP and SRST_P_DDR_PHY. This makes both resets ambiguous and also causes build warnings like:
drivers/clk/rockchip/rst-rk3562.c:21:57: error: initialized field overwritten [-Werror=override-init] 21 | #define RK3562_DDRCRU_RESET_OFFSET(id, reg, bit) [id] = (0x20000*4 + reg * 16 + bit) | ^ drivers/clk/rockchip/rst-rk3562.c:266:9: note: in expansion of macro 'RK3562_DDRCRU_RESET_OFFSET' 266 | RK3562_DDRCRU_RESET_OFFSET(SRST_P_DDR_PHY, 0, 8), | ^~~~~~~~~~~~~~~~~~~~~~~~~~ drivers/clk/rockchip/rst-rk3562.c:21:57: note: (near initialization for 'rk3562_register_offset[173]') 21 | #define RK3562_DDRCRU_RESET_OFFSET(id, reg, bit) [id] = (0x20000*4 + reg * 16 + bit) | ^ drivers/clk/rockchip/rst-rk3562.c:266:9: note: in expansion of macro 'RK3562_DDRCRU_RESET_OFFSET' 266 | RK3562_DDRCRU_RESET_OFFSET(SRST_P_DDR_PHY, 0, 8), | ^~~~~~~~~~~~~~~~~~~~~~~~~~
To fix that issue give SRST_P_DDR_PHY a new and now unique id.

dt-bindings: clock: Document clock and reset unit of RK3528
There are two types of clocks in RK3528 SoC, CRU-managed and SCMI-managed. Independent IDs are assigned to them.
For the reset part, differing from previous Rockchip SoCs and downstream bindings which embeds register offsets into the IDs, gapless numbers starting from zero are used.
